Manchester United will hope to trump Arsenal to the signing of Santiago Gimenez

Arsenal are interested in Santiago Gimenez but Manchester United are also in the fray for the Mexican star. Eredivisie side Feyenoord wanted £43.5 million for Gimenez in the summer and another strong season will only see that price rise.

Gunners boss Mikel Arteta is ready to bring in a new striker in the 2024 January transfer window to help his team’s quest for the Premier League title. Arsenal haven’t lost a game this season and are in scorching form once more.

According to The Times (h/t Metro), Gimenez is garnering eyeballs in north London and Arsenal’s scouting staff is keeping track of his development at Feyenoord.

It also states that if the Gunners want to sign either Ivan Toney or Gimenez in January, they must sell players in order to comply with Financial Fair Play rules.

Despite only receiving a regular starting position in the Feyenoord squad after the 2022 World Cup, Gimenez, a 21-year-old Mexican international born in Argentina, scored 28 goals in all competitions last season along with three assists.

He has gotten off to a flyer this season and has already scored nine goals and made two assists in just seven appearances. Having helped Feyenoord to the championship last season, expectations will be high this time around.

Moving to the Premier League is no easy task and Gimenez will need to get used to the physically demanding style as soon as possible. Manchester United signed Rasmus Hojlund in the summer but can do with an upgrade on Anthony Martial.

Arsenal, meanwhile, do need a prolific goalscorer who is an improvement on Gabriel Jesus. It remains to be seen if Manchester United will make a move should the Gunners make an approach for Gimenez.
